然而,即便是如此成熟的产品,在使用过程中也难免会遇到各种问题,其中“VMware卸载时出现脚本错误”便是许多用户反馈的一个棘手难题
本文将深入探讨这一问题的成因、影响,并提供一系列切实可行的解决方案,旨在帮助用户高效、安全地摆脱这一困境
一、问题概述:VMware卸载脚本错误的表象与实质 当尝试从系统中卸载VMware软件(如VMware Workstation、VMware Fusion或VMware ESXi等)时,部分用户可能会遭遇一个或多个脚本错误提示
这些错误通常表现为弹出对话框,显示诸如“无法运行卸载脚本”、“运行时错误XXX”、“脚本执行失败”等信息
这些错误不仅阻碍了正常的卸载流程,还可能留下残留文件,影响系统的稳定性和后续软件的安装
表面上看,脚本错误似乎只是卸载过程中的一个小插曲,实则不然
它背后可能隐藏着复杂的系统兼容性问题、注册表损坏、权限不足或卸载程序本身的缺陷
因此,解决这一问题需要从多个维度入手,全面排查,精准施策
二、成因分析:多维度透视脚本错误 1.系统兼容性问题:随着操作系统的不断更新,旧版本的VMware可能无法完全兼容新版本的系统环境,导致卸载脚本无法正确执行
2.注册表残留与损坏:VMware在安装过程中会在注册表中添加大量条目,如果卸载不完全或注册表被其他软件误修改,可能导致脚本调用失败
3.权限不足:在某些情况下,尤其是企业环境中的受限用户账户,可能没有足够的权限来执行卸载脚本
4.卸载程序缺陷:VMware自身的卸载程序可能存在bug,特别是在处理特定配置或依赖项时,容易引发错误
5.第三方软件冲突:安全软件、系统优化工具等第三方应用有时会干扰正常的卸载过程,阻止脚本的正常运行
三、解决方案:实战指南 针对上述成因,以下是一套系统性的解决方案,旨在帮助用户逐步排查并解决问题
1. 以管理员身份运行卸载程序 首先,确保以管理员权限启动卸载程序
右击卸载程序图标,选择“以管理员身份运行”
这可以解决因权限不足导致的脚本错误
2. 清理注册表项 使用注册表编辑器(regedit)手动清理VMware相关的注册表项
请注意,操作注册表前务必备份,以防不测
搜索并删除与VMware相关的键值,特别是位于`HKEY_LOCAL_MACHINESOFTWAREVMware`和`HKEY_CURRENT_USERSoftwareVMware`下的项
这一步需谨慎,因为错误的删除可能导致系统不稳定
3. 使用VMware官方清理工具 VMware官方提供了一些清理工具(如VMware_Clean_Up_Tool),专门用于卸载后清理残留文件和注册表项
访问VMware官网,下载并运行相应的清理工具,按照提示操作
4. 检查第三方软件干扰 暂时禁用安全软件(如杀毒软件、防火墙)和系统优化工具,尝试再次卸载VMware
这些软件有时会误判卸载脚本为恶意行为,从而阻止其执行
5. 系统还原点回滚 如果卸载VMware之前创建了系统还原点,可以尝试回滚到该还原点,然后再尝试卸载
这有助于解决因系统更新或软件安装导致的不兼容问题
6. 手动删除文件和文件夹 如果上述方法均无效,可以尝试手动删除VMware的安装目录及其子目录中的所有文件
通常位于`C:Program FilesVMware`或`C:Program Files(x86)VMware`
同时,检查并删除用户目录下的VMware相关文件夹,如`DocumentsVirtualMachines`
7. 考虑重装操作系统或升级VMware版本 作为最后的手段,如果系统受到严重影响,且上述方法均未能解决问题,可以考虑重装操作系统
对于仍希望继续使用VMware的用户,尝试升级到最新版本的VMware,新版本可能修复了旧版本中的卸载脚本错误
四、预防措施:防患于未然 1.定期更新:保持VMware软件和系统的最新状态,以减少兼容性问题
2.使用官方渠道:从VMware官方网站下载和安装软件,避免使用非官方来源的版本,减少潜在风险
3.备份重要数据:在进行任何可能影响系统稳定性的操作前,备份重要数据,以防数据丢失
4.监控第三方软件:了解并监控安装的第三方软件,确保其不会干扰VMware的正常运行
五、结语 VMware卸载时出现脚本错误虽是一个看似复杂的问题,但通过系统的分析和科学的解决方案,大多数用户都能成功克服这一障碍
关键在于耐心细致地排查每一个可能的原因,并采取针对性的措施
本文提供的指南旨在为用户提供一个全面而实用的框架,帮助大家高效解决问题,同时强调了预防措施的重要性,以期在未来的使用中避免类似问题的发生
希望每位遇到这一挑战的用户都能顺利找到适合自己的解决方案,享受VMware带来的高效与便捷